Job Description

Job DescriptionWe have an opportunity to impact your career and provide an adventure where you can push the limits of what's possible.As a Senior Lead Software Engineer at JPMorgan Chase within the Corporate and Investment Bank, specifically in the Electronic Trading Technology division, your role will be pivotal in an agile team. You will be tasked with enhancing, architecting, and delivering high-quality technology products in a secure, stable, and scalable manner. As a significant technical contributor, your responsibilities will encompass developing essential technology solutions across diverse technical domains within various business functions, all aimed at bolstering the firm's business objectives.Job ResponsibilitiesDevelop high-quality scripts and code modifications to support the applicationExecute and automate the release process and manage changes for applications and environments.Actively contribute to the engineering community by advocating firmwide frameworks, tools, and Software Development Life Cycle practices.Coordinate with infrastructure, platform, and application subject matter experts to promote reliability through communication and sharing best practices.Investigate issues reported by Production Management.Required Qualifications, Capabilities, And SkillsFormal training or certification in engineering concepts with 10+ years of applied experience.Proficiency in C++ developmentExperienced in equities trading productAbility to independently address design and functionality problems with minimal oversight, managing tasks from requirements gathering to deployment and maintenance.Proficient with configuration management, build tools, and continuous integration environments such as Jenkins.Experience in identifying problem or opportunity areas, developing and implementing necessary fixes and changes, and championing new technologies/processes from design to production.Expertise in implementing and managing high-availability infrastructure solutions with automatic failover, and designing, building, and troubleshooting large-scale distributed systems.Effective collaboration with teams such as Site Reliability Engineering, Product Management, DevOps, and Lead Software Engineers, and experience in mentoring and guiding team members constructively across various disciplines.Demonstrated proficiency in application development and support for associated infrastructure, with experience primarily in trading-based applications in Linux.Preferred Qualifications, Capabilities, And SkillsKnowledge of electronic trading and equities, futures, and options exchange connectivity in global markets is desirable.Experience with monitoring tools such as Splunk and Grafana.ABOUT USJ.P.
